你查询的IP:[123.56.107.35]  地理位置:中国–北京–北京阿里云BGP数据中心

最新查询124.29.92.206 123.52.178.8 221.129.203.11 117.75.219.52 117.8.157.219 220.231.14.148 118.126.13.80 203.94.196.235 221.200.196.12 123.56.107.35 159.226.49.15 219.216.146.114 118.91.240.162 202.38.140.183 125.61.128.85 202.127.192.94 203.90.193.114 123.199.128.129 119.27.192.57 202.160.176.50 202.38.136.25 117.120.64.94 202.181.112.121 202.131.48.231 202.131.16.191 202.127.40.24 203.192.93.171 203.196.125.251 119.42.136.123 120.30.27.233 117.72.12.137